I did a Gravity Falls fanfic which was feels oriented. Here's how I did it:

>Establish an element of teasing/banter between your two parties, so that the consoling seems more serious and important.
>Have a character invest in another character, but watch helplessly as their invested character is destroyed by some third party. People always relate to working hard and still failing.
>The easiest thing to do is to pull into your personal experiences. If you felt this way, what would you want someone to tell you to make you feel better? What made you feel sad when you were a kid, and how did it make you feel, in the simplest ways possible?
>Make the situations believable, and earthly (girl stands you up, parents die, etc)

You'll find that it starts coming naturally. I find it much easier to write feels stuff than comedy.

It's subjective, really.

Part 1 was a setup where Dipper realized the importance of Mabel in his life.

>A world is created for Mabel where the sufferings of life are eliminated, and a world exists only out of happiness. Mabel no longer has to grow up and experience one of life's most depressing points.

>Bill says that the world of fantasy that Mabel lives in is one that only somebody with a strong will can escape. Bill's evil, like the devil, plays on the idea that people's personal selfish wants overcome their morality as human beings to achieve success. This almost comes to a point where Dipper's crush on Wendy almost effectively captures him, playing on his selfish want for love over his morality as a human being.

>Dipper is challenged to answer why a world where people suffer is better than a world where people are always happy and get what they want, and Dipper's answer leads toward the philosophy of the Yin and the Yang, a philosophy that states that our suffering in life ultimately leads to our happiness, and that happiness alone cannot make us truly happy.

The idea about life that Dipper represents in the trial. Dipper represents a life that is mostly suffering, but it is that suffering itself that allows us to evolve and find the greatest happiness in ourselves as human beings.

Seeing Dipper shave his head to make Mabel feel better about the gum in her hair, and seeing Mabel put together her valentine's cards in a heart to cheer up Dipper is so much more rewarding than a life that simply gives somebody anything they want whenever they
want.

Right now, I'm at a lower point in my life, and this episode has done a lot to make me more happy about the gift of life. It made me realize that maybe those who get everything they want out of life are not happy, because the greatest happiness can only come through our suffering as human beings.

I found this episode to be a very touching and important turning point in the series..
